## Overview
The JDBC MCP Server depends on:
- **Python packages** (database drivers, FastMCP, etc.)
- **Database server software** (PostgreSQL, MySQL, SQLite, DB2)
- **Python runtime** (3.10+)
- **MCP protocol** (Model Context Protocol specification)
**Good News:** Database protocols are extremely stable. Most maintenance is just updating Python packages for bug fixes and security patches.
## What Needs Maintenance
### 1. Database Drivers
| Driver | Package | Update Frequency | Breaking Changes |
|--------|---------|------------------|------------------|
| PostgreSQL | `psycopg2-binary` | Monthly | Rare (years) |
| MySQL | `mysql-connector-python` | Monthly | Rare (years) |
| SQLite | Built into Python | With Python | Never |
| DB2 | `ibm_db` | Quarterly | Rare (years) |
### 2. Core Dependencies
| Package | Purpose | Update Frequency |
|---------|---------|------------------|
| `fastmcp` | MCP server framework | Monthly |
| `pydantic` | Configuration validation | Quarterly |
| `sqlparse` | SQL parsing | Quarterly |
### 3. Database Servers
When your organization upgrades database servers:
- PostgreSQL: Test with new version
- MySQL: Test with new version
- DB2: Test with new version
- SQLite: Usually transparent
**Key Point:** The adapters use standard protocols that remain compatible across versions.

## Dependency Management
### Current Strategy
We use **compatible release** (`~=`) for most dependencies:
```toml
dependencies = [
"fastmcp>=2.0.0", # Allow any 2.x version
"pydantic>=2.0.0", # Allow any 2.x version
"psycopg2-binary>=2.9.0", # Allow any 2.9+ version
"mysql-connector-python>=8.0.0", # Allow any 8.x+ version
"ibm_db>=3.2.0", # Allow any 3.2+ version
"sqlparse>=0.4.0", # Allow any 0.4+ version
]
```
### Update Strategies
#### Conservative (Production)
Pin major versions, allow minor/patch:
```toml
dependencies = [
"fastmcp~=2.13.0", # Allows 2.13.x only
"pydantic~=2.12.0",
...
]
```
**Pros:** Very stable, predictable
**Cons:** Miss bug fixes, security patches
#### Balanced (Recommended)
Pin major versions, allow minor updates:
```toml
dependencies = [
"fastmcp>=2.0.0,<3.0.0", # Any 2.x version
"pydantic>=2.0.0,<3.0.0",
...
]
```
**Pros:** Get bug fixes, reasonably stable
**Cons:** Occasional breaking changes in minor versions
#### Aggressive (Development)
No upper bounds:
```toml
dependencies = [
"fastmcp>=2.0.0", # Latest available
"pydantic>=2.0.0",
...
]
```
**Pros:** Always latest features
**Cons:** May break unexpectedly
### Recommended: Balanced Approach
Update `pyproject.toml` to use ranges:
```toml
dependencies = [
"fastmcp>=2.0.0,<3.0.0",
"pydantic>=2.0.0,<3.0.0",
"psycopg2-binary>=2.9.0,<3.0.0",
"mysql-connector-python>=8.0.0,<10.0.0",
"ibm_db>=3.2.0,<4.0.0",
"sqlparse>=0.4.0,<0.6.0",
]
```

## Security Updates
### Vulnerability Scanning
**Automated (via GitHub):**
- Dependabot security alerts
- Automatic PRs for security fixes
**Manual check:**
```bash
# Install safety
pip install safety
# Check for vulnerabilities
safety check
# Check specific package
safety check --json | jq '.vulnerabilities'
```
### Response Process
1. **Receive alert** (email from GitHub or `safety check`)
2. **Assess severity** (Critical, High, Medium, Low)
3. **Update immediately** for Critical/High:
```bash
pip install --upgrade vulnerable-package
pytest tests/
git commit -m "Security: Update vulnerable-package to X.Y.Z"
git push
```
4. **Schedule update** for Medium/Low
5. **Document in CHANGELOG** (if created)
### Security Best Practices
- **Never commit secrets** to repository
- **Use environment variables** for credentials
- **Enable Dependabot** security alerts
- **Review dependencies** quarterly
- **Monitor CVE databases** for your database vendors
- **Keep Python updated** to latest stable version
## Troubleshooting
### Update Breaks Tests
```bash
# Identify which update caused the issue
git log --oneline
# Rollback specific package
pip install package-name==old-version
# Or rollback all changes
git checkout HEAD~1 pyproject.toml
pip install -e .
```
### Dependency Conflicts
```bash
# Check dependency tree
pip install pipdeptree
pipdeptree
# Find conflicts
pipdeptree --warn conflict
# Resolve by pinning versions
# Edit pyproject.toml with specific versions
```
### Database Driver Issues
**psycopg2 installation fails:**
```bash
# Use binary version (already in pyproject.toml)
pip install psycopg2-binary
# Or install system dependencies
# Ubuntu/Debian:
sudo apt-get install libpq-dev
# macOS:
brew install postgresql
```
**mysql-connector-python issues:**
```bash
# Try official Oracle version
pip install mysql-connector-python --force-reinstall
# Alternative: PyMySQL
pip install PyMySQL
# Update mysql.py adapter to use PyMySQL
```
**ibm_db installation fails:**
```bash
# Clear cache
pip install --no-cache-dir ibm_db
# Ensure correct architecture (Apple Silicon)
arch -arm64 pip install ibm_db
```
